North Mecklenburg Park is a well-equipped recreational area in Huntersville, North Carolina, offering a variety of outdoor activities for families and nature enthusiasts.

Practicality meets adventure in North Mecklenburg Park. Hydration is key, so carry ample water for the journey and consider packing lightweight snacks to fuel your exploration. Comfortable, supportive footwear is essential, as the trails may vary in terrain, with some portions featuring loose gravel and packed dirt. Timing your visit can enhance your experience; early mornings or late afternoons invite a softer light and cooler temperatures, perfect for a leisurely hike.

Getting There

Easily accessible off I-77, with ample parking available.

Weather & Climate

Huntersville experiences hot and humid summers, while winters are generally mild. Spring and fall are the most comfortable seasons for outdoor activities.

Conservation Efforts

Development pressure and invasive species are ongoing concerns for maintaining local biodiversity.
